The Most Important Tool in Your Financial Plan

By Douglas Goldstein, CFP® What is the best way to plan for the uncertainty of the future? After all, so much can happen that it makes it almost impossible to create a financial plan. Even if you could quantify all the unknowns in your personal life (getting a raise, losing your job, change in family status, etc.), how can you possibly account for market volatility when creating your financial plan? The answer: use a Monte Carlo simulation. A Monte Carlo simulation tests large number of scenarios for what might happen. It calculates your odds of success based a projected end...

The Current Dip in Property Price in Delhi-NCR – Good Time to Buy

The Indian real estate market has been facing several ups-and-downs over the past years. This was particularly true from 2012 to late 2013 as property prices yo-yoed up and down, resulting in tremendous confusion. Buyers held back as they waited for the market to stabilize. However, the year 2014 brings good news for buyers. Property rates in some areas in Delhi-NCR have fallen by over 20 percent, according to NDTV. The National Housing Bank’s Residex Index was the first to point out this fact. The Index tracked residential property rates across 26 different cities in India. The Index stated that...
